More GT5 features to be announced closer to launch

Chris Hinojosa-Miranda has said that more features for Gran Turismo 5 will be announced closer to the game's launch, includes details of DLC and special editions.

Speaking with VG247, the associate producer said that E3 was just the beginning of the information influx on the racer.

"E3 is a big event for us, and this is where we start releasing information," said Hinojosa-Miranda. "Launch date first, taking a peek at some of the game features."

When pushed on whether or not we can expect post-launch support and special editions, the developer would only say that more would be announced nearer to launch.

Other features, like the rumored track editor were neither confirmed or denied by Hinojosa-Miranda, who contributed the unconfirmed feature as part of a "wish list" the public wants in the game.

GT5 is slated for November in the US. No date for UK or Europe yet.
